Hey!
it’s turned to amber
slow down
proceed with caution
be alert
prepare to stop

from the north-side of Lac Leman
looking south
to winter’s last refuge
the Alps are obscured
by a scarf of smoke
that is slowly curling
around Earth’s neck
like a python
driven from the forest
by fire

Canada turns to charcoal
the full Moon flickers on amber

~

n.b. That mist on the lake, I assumed was heat of summer air on cool lake water, is smoke funnelling east across the Atlantic Ocean from Canada’s forest fires. I swear, I can smell the Earth burning.
